Common Mistakes in Down Under Remuneration and How to Steer Clear Of Them

Many businesses in Australia stumble upon serious errors when managing payroll, leading to likely penalties and employee frustration. Commonly, these miscalculations involve wrong tax deductions , misclassifying staff as freelancers , neglecting super , or failing to properly calculate overtime rates . To sidestep these damaging pitfalls, verify your understanding of latest legislation, implement robust payroll tools, and regularly check your processes . Seeking professional payroll advice from an here financial advisor is also highly recommended to reduce liability and maintain adherence with labor laws.

New Australian Payroll Laws

Recent adjustments to Australian payroll legislation demand careful foresight for businesses of all types. The Single Touch Payroll (STP) system continues to develop , with ongoing updates impacting how employers lodge pay information to the ATO. Planned changes primarily focus on extending STP reporting obligations to include a wider range categories of employees and implementing stricter sanctions for non-compliance.
